Alcatel-Lucent Providing 3G Kit to China Mobile
Published on:
China's Datang Mobile and Alcatel-Lucent's Chinese subsidiary say that they have made a successful bid to provide TD-SCDMA network solutions to Chinese service provider, China Mobile as part of China Mobile's TD-SCDMA trial network expansion program.
Datang and Alcatel Shanghai Bell plan to deploy TD-SCDMA network solutions for China Mobile in Shanghai and in the southern city of Guangzhou. Alcatel Shanghai Bell will provide the Node B equipment to be used in the network.
"We are very pleased that China Mobile has considered us for deployment of its TD-SCDMA network," said Tang Ruan, President of Datang Mobile. "Datang and Alcatel Shanghai Bell enjoy a long-term strategic partnership in the area of TD-SCDMA and have worked diligently to advance its development. In the process, our companies have acquired in-depth experience with TD-SCDMA technology and enjoy significant advantages because of this. We are confident that we will be able to deploy and support a next-generation network that meets China Mobile's expectations."
In 2004, Alcatel Shanghai Bell entered into a strategic partnership with Datang Mobile to further the development of TD-SCDMA and as part of that agreement made a EUR25 million investment in Datang."
